Understanding Your Audience

Crafting a knockout presentation starts with understanding your audience. A business pitch for investors differs significantly from an internal strategy meeting. Here’s how you can tailor your content to resonate with your specific audience:

1. Identify Key Needs

2. Adjust Your Tone and Complexity

Are you speaking to executives, creatives, or subject matter experts? Match your language and detail level to their expertise. Avoid unnecessary jargon for non-experts.

3. Make it Relatable

Use examples and data that align with your audience’s field. By personalizing your message, you increase its likelihood of hitting the mark.

Core Design Principles for 2025 Presentations

Mastering the fundamentals of presentation design is essential for making a lasting impact. These principles will ensure your slides are cohesive, professional, and visually engaging.

1. Visual Hierarchy

Guide your viewer’s attention by creating an intuitive flow on every slide. Sizes, colors, and alignment should naturally direct where their eyes should go first.

2. Color Theory

Color can evoke emotion and create consistency throughout a presentation.

Pro tip: Tools like Adobe Color or Canva’s palette generator make it easy to find visually pleasing combinations.

3. Typography

Fonts should be clean, clear, and easy to read on any screen size.

4. Imagery

High-quality visuals are essential for credibility and engagement.

Good example: TED Talks use visuals to amplify a speaker’s message without overwhelming the narrative.

Structuring Your Content

A well-structured presentation keeps the audience engaged from beginning to end. Here’s how to organize your content:

1. Storytelling Techniques

Every presentation should tell a story. Start with a clear opening (the problem you aim to solve), move into the conflict (data or challenges), and finish strong with a resolution (your proposed solution). Storytelling builds emotional engagement.

2. Data Visualization

Use charts, infographics, and diagrams to simplify complex information. Tools like Tableau, Google Charts, and Microsoft Power BI can help you turn raw data into striking visuals.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. What are the core principles of presentation design in 2025?

The core principles of presentation design focus on simplicity, clarity, and audience engagement. Use minimal text, incorporate visually striking elements, and ensure your slides follow a logical flow. Prioritize storytelling to make your message memorable and impactful.

2. Which tools are best for creating impactful slides in 2025?

Leading tools include Canva, Google Slides, Microsoft PowerPoint, and Figma. For cutting-edge designs, AI-powered tools like Beautiful.ai and Pitch are highly effective, offering templates and smart design suggestions to help you engage your audience effortlessly.

3. How can I make my presentation more engaging for the audience?

To engage your audience, focus on using interactive elements, relatable visuals, and concise content. Include videos, animations, or real-time polls to capture attention. Storytelling and addressing the audience’s needs can also keep them involved.

4. What are the trends in presentation design for 2025?

Trends include the use of bold typography, vibrant gradients, and immersive 3D visuals. Dark mode designs are gaining popularity, as well as minimalist layouts optimized for mobile and hybrid presentation settings.

5. How do I design a visually appealing slide layout?

Start with a clean template and use a grid layout to maintain balance. Stick to a cohesive color palette and font styles. Incorporate high-quality images and limit each slide to one central idea to keep the design clear and focused.

6. How much text should I include on slides?

Less is more. Ideally, each slide should contain no more than 6-8 words per line and 3-4 bullet points. Use visuals, icons, or charts to convey your message instead of relying on heavy text.

7. How can I ensure my presentation design aligns with my branding?

Customize your slides with your brand’s colors, fonts, and logo. Many tools allow you to create custom templates that maintain a consistent branded look, making your presentations professional and recognizable.

8. What role does storytelling play in impactful presentations?

Storytelling helps your audience connect emotionally with the content. Frame your presentation around a compelling narrative that includes a beginning, middle, and end. Use examples or case studies to bring abstract ideas to life.

9. How do I create a presentation for a hybrid audience?

When designing for hybrid settings, ensure your slides are visible on both large screens and smaller personal devices. Use larger fonts, high-contrast colors, and avoid clutter. Incorporate tools like live polls or Q&A features to involve both virtual and in-person attendees.

10. How can I stand out with my presentations in 2025?

To stand out, focus on innovation and creativity. Use AI-powered tools to craft unique designs, leverage 3D graphics, and weave in interactive elements. Always tailor your presentation and delivery to the specific needs and interests of your audience.

11. Can AI help with presentation design?

Yes! AI tools like Tome and Beautiful.ai can recommend layouts, themes, and even assist with content suggestions. These tools save time and help create professional, impactful slides tailored to your goals.

12. What are the mistakes to avoid in presentation design?

Key mistakes include overloading slides with text, using inconsistent visuals, and neglecting accessibility. Avoid clashing colors, small fonts, or overly complex animations that can distract your audience.
